Contents: Introduction and background -- Focus the culture on learning : make decisions for student learning -- Stimulate intellectual growth -- Invest personally in the change -- Collaborate to optimize success -- Strategize for consistency -- Let the data speak : then take action -- Engage families in learning -- Influence through the political environment -- Reflection on leading learning for second-order change.
